What are some popular middle grade fantasy stories?

Well, 'The Spiderwick Chronicles' is a great middle grade fantasy. It's about the discovery of a field guide to faeries and the strange and magical things that happen as a result. 'A Wrinkle in Time' is another. It involves time and space travel, with a young girl going on a quest to save her father. And don't forget 'The Secret Garden', which has elements of magic as the garden comes to life.

What are the characteristics of middle grade fantasy novels?

Characteristics of middle grade fantasy novels include a sense of wonder. They introduce kids to new and exciting concepts like mythical creatures or magical artifacts. There is often a moral or lesson at the end of the story. The pacing is usually fast - paced to keep the young readers engaged. These novels also tend to have a diverse cast of characters. In 'Percy Jackson and the Olympians', Percy discovers a world full of Greek gods and monsters, and through his adventures, he learns about loyalty and heroism. The books are full of action and the characters come from different backgrounds, which makes it appealing to a wide range of readers.

What is the typical length of middle grade fantasy novels?

The length of middle grade fantasy novels can be quite diverse. It depends on various factors such as the complexity of the story, the number of characters, and the level of world - building. Some may be as short as 20,000 words for a very basic and straightforward fantasy aimed at younger middle - graders. On the other hand, a more in - depth and detailed middle grade fantasy could reach 100,000 words. Publishers also play a role in determining the length as they consider marketability and the attention span of the target audience.
What are the characteristics of middle grade fantasy graphic novels?

One characteristic is the blend of text and images. The pictures not only enhance the story but also can tell parts of it on their own. In 'Zita the Spacegirl', the illustrations show the strange aliens and space settings in a way that words alone couldn't. They also often have a coming - of - age aspect. The young characters in these novels, like in 'Courtney Crumrin', grow and change as they face the challenges of the magical world around them. And they frequently include elements of friendship and loyalty, which are important for middle - grade readers to relate to.
